2024 Has Been Good So Far for Monmouth College’s Toberman

Share

Story by Kadin Rogers

Monmouth College junior thrower Caleb Toberman capped off a fantastic 2024 season at the Division III national outdoor championships back on May 23rd in Myrtle Beach, South Carolina. Competing in the discus throw, Toberman had throws of 48.08 meters, and 44.79 meters on his first two attempts, while fouling on his third attempt to finish in 11th place nationally. While Toberman ended up missing the 9 person cut for national finals, the appearance in this season’s national meet adds on to a lengthy list of accomplishments for Toberman.
